Frequently asked questions

What's the most intense moment of the caving tour?
The tightest passages, where you have to flatten your body and push through narrow rock sections, are what most participants remember. That moment of complete darkness around you, with only your headlamp cutting through, is the peak of the underground experience.
Do you need to be comfortable with enclosed spaces?
Mild claustrophobia is manageable for many participants, but if tight spaces cause you strong anxiety, caving is not the right activity for you. Saint-Léonard Cavern is a real cave with genuinely narrow sections, not a walkthrough tunnel.
What's the age minimum for this tour?
The listing does not specify a minimum age. Contact Spéléo Québec directly before booking if you're planning to bring children.
Is the tour available year-round?
No seasonal restrictions are listed for this tour. Saint-Léonard Cavern maintains a stable underground temperature regardless of the season, making it a viable option in both summer and winter.

Equipment

Wear clothes you don't mind getting dirty, long sleeves and sturdy closed-toe shoes with grip. For a 2h session rated "occasionally sporty," knee pads are a smart addition since crawling on rock is part of the experience.

Getting there

The meeting point is Saint-Léonard Cavern, located at 5200 Bd Lavoisier, Saint-Léonard, QC, accessible by car or public transit from downtown Montréal.
